What is an Educational Game?

An educational game is a playful activity with a learning objective and educational value. While playing allows you to acquire knowledge and develop several skills in the player. As long as the game makes it possible to achieve this learning objective directly or indirectly, whether it is a traditional game, a video game, or an online game, this is an educational game.

This type of game is mainly used as an educational tool at the school level or as part of professional training to acquire new skills. But its use has now spread to different fields, including real estate, medicine, and learning foreign languages.

It can also resort to the use of new technology or not, but those who follow the technological evolution do not cease to impress visually. Non-digital educational games include paper and pencil, objects, cards, and board games. The digital ones on their side make it possible to distinguish games on consoles, computers, mobiles, augmented reality, and virtual reality.

Good Reasons to Play Educational Games

The educational game allows young and old alike to access various advantages.

  • Acquisition of know-how and know-how:  

Educational games help to acquire know-how and know-how. Acquiring know-how means mastering the factors that enable a particular task. This type of game is important in acquiring new notions involved in learning.

For non-digital games, they appeal to several senses while allowing you to be more reactive during learning. They help you exercise your spatial skills and hand-eye coordination. Concerning digital games allow you to acquire technical computer skills in addition to the know-how transmitted according to the type of game chosen.

The educational game also helps in the acquisition of know-how. It is about your ability to act for your environment or to react as it should to the actions of the world around you. By opting for educational board games, it is easier for a player to adopt behaviours humans need to have to live in society. They promote openness to those more closed in their shell, child, teenager, or adult. They make it possible to learn to live together, which is an important value within society.

  • Benefits on concentration and memory:  

An educational game develops your strategic thinking, works on concentration and improves memory. You have to think and find strategies to overcome the obstacles, and the player has to think to have the right ideas to achieve these goals. He must stay focused on finding those tactics and not get distracted by other outside factors.

In addition, certain information needs to be memorized to achieve victory, whether during the same game or passing from one game to another. Getting into the habit of playing this type of game perfects your concentration and memory in any other activity you do daily.

  • Development of logic and analytical skills:  

Educational games are among the easiest ways to develop logic in the player. Throughout the game, you can adopt a working method to achieve victory. The player’s logical sense is thus constantly stimulated each time he plays, and it is essential to develop a good sense of reasoning.

In addition, especially for children, learning about different colours, sounds, tastes, and textures develops their analytical skills, awakens their creativity, and allows them to develop various techniques while trying to satisfy their curiosity. Educational games, especially digital ones, help them to keep up with the rapid evolution of the technological world, thus allowing them to manipulate a gaming mouse with agility, for example, even if they did not learn it at school.

  • Exploration of feelings:  

The educational game is also very useful for exploring the player’s feelings. Most of these playful activities develop your ability to pay attention, defend ideas, and perceive and express yourself throughout each game. They also help you explore different feelings, including fear of losing, confidence in yourself, frustration, or empathy. These explorations ensure you can get to know yourself better and identify your personality.
